18.1.3 Troubleshooting
To find out, whether the connected encoder or the interface of the control is defective, the
interchange method can be used. Use the interface of a working axis for this purpose.
Error in X axis. position encoders connected to MC
Example
Example machine
parameters
MP 100.x = CZYX (X = 1st axis, Y = 2nd axis, Z = 3rd axis, C = 4th axis)
MP 110.0 = 1 (X-axis at X1 input)
MP 110.1 = 2 (Y-axis at X2 input)
MP 110.2 = 3 (Z-axis at X3 input)
MP 110.3 = 4 (C-axis at X4 input)
MP 115.0 = %0000000000 (all inputs 1 Vpp)
MP 115.1 = %0000000000
MP 115.2 = %0000000000 (all inputs 50 kHz)

Caution
For trouble shooting do not connect obviously defective controls (e.g., position encoder with
short circuit after entering of humidity) to other interfaces (e.g., X1-X6, X35-X38) of the
control.
Note
Always switch both the cable and the interface assignment by machine parameter!
Note
MC:
Position encoder inputs can be assigned in any order.
CC 424 (B):
On the main DCB and on the auxiliary DCB the position encoder inputs can be assigned in
any order.
